    Brazil’s Bolsonaro, others formally accused in spy agency case

    BRASILIA: Brazil‘s federal police have formally accused former President Jair Bolsonaro, his son Carlos Bolsonaro and others in a probe into the alleged unlawful surveillance by spy company ABIN on authorities throughout Bolsonaro’s presidential time period.

    In an announcement with out citing names, the federal police confirmed the conclusion of the investigation, detailing the “existence of a felony organisation centered on the unlawful monitoring of public authorities and the manufacturing of pretend information, utilizing ABINS’s programs.”

    The ultimate report reached the supreme court docket, however it’s beneath seal, in accordance with a federal police assertion.

    Bolsonaro, who’s already a defendant in a coup try case, was allegedly conscious of Abin’s unlawful surveillance scheme and benefited from it, in accordance with a federal police supply.

    His lawyer informed Reuters that he was not conscious of the case and had not seen the federal police report.

    Carlos Bolsonaro, a Rio de Janeiro metropolis councillor, was indicted on suspicion of utilizing data obtained illegally by the scheme to assault targets through social media.

    Alexandre Ramagem, former head of ABIN beneath Bolsonaro’s administration, and Luiz Fernando Correa, the present head of the company, had been additionally indicted.

    Correa is suspected of obstructing the Federal Police’s investigation throughout President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va’s administration.
